The Colombian team in 1985 is one of the most emblematic and beloved by soccer fans in the country. This team was made up of some of the best players of the time, including Carlos "El Pibe" Valderrama, Bernardo Redín, Arnoldo Iguarán, and René Higuita.

In 1985, Colombia participated in the Copa América, which was held in Uruguay. The Colombian team had an impressive performance during the tournament, winning all of their group matches and advancing to the semifinals, where they defeated Peru. This gave the players a chance to play in the final against Argentina, but unfortunately, they lost the match 2-0.

Despite not winning the cup, the 1985 team is remembered for its daring play and team spirit. Carlos Valderrama, in particular, became a Colombian soccer icon thanks to his skill on the pitch and his unique hairstyle.

The 1985 selection is also remembered for its impact on Colombian popular culture. The white, navy blue and red jersey and shorts that the players wore during the tournament have become a symbol of national identity and have been imitated by later generations.

In short, the 1985 Colombian national team is a reminder of the talent and passion that Colombian players have shown over the years and is an important part of the country's soccer history.
